Romijn, J. (author), Vollebregt, S. (author), Middelburg, L.M. (author), el Mansouri, B. (author), van Zeijl, H.W. (author), May, Alexander (author), Erlbacher, Tobias (author), Leijtens, Johan (author), Zhang, Kouchi (author), Sarro, Pasqualina M (author)
This work demonstrates the first on-chip UV optoelectronic integration in 4H-SiC CMOS, which includes an image sensor with 64 active pixels and a total of 1263 transistors on a 100 mm2 chip. The reported image sensor offers serial digital, analog, and 2-bit ADC outputs and operates at 0.39 Hz with a maximum power consumption of 60 μW, which are...

Romijn, J. (author), Dolleman, R.J. (author), Singh, M. (author), van der Zant, H.S.J. (author), Steeneken, P.G. (author), Sarro, Pasqualina M (author), Vollebregt, S. (author)
The operating principle of Pirani pressure sensors is based on the pressure dependence of a suspended strip's electrical conductivity, caused by the thermal conductance of the surrounding gas which changes the Joule heating of the strip. To realize such sensors, not only materials with high temperature dependent electrical conductivity are...
